1. A Historic Storm Surge
Hurricane Sandy produced a record storm surge that inundated the New York City coastline. The highest surge, reaching levels of up to 14 feet in places like Battery Park, revealed stark vulnerabilities in coastal defenses. This unprecedented surge not only caused immediate flooding but also awakened discussions about the efficacy of prior coastal infrastructure, emphasizing the need for robust engineering solutions against future storm threats.
2. The Perfect Storm of Conditions
Sandy was not merely a hurricane; it was a convergence of meteorological phenomena. The storm combined with an arctic air mass and an unusual dip in the jet stream, creating conditions that scientists call a “perfect storm.” This rare interplay of forces transformed Sandy into a hybrid storm, generating extreme rainfall, high winds, and vast destruction, which speaks volumes about the chaotic nature of weather systems.
3. Widespread Power Outage
The tempest left millions in the dark, with over 8.5 million homes and businesses losing power at the storm’s peak. The fragility of the electricity grid was starkly highlighted, exposing how a single weather event could disrupt daily life on such a monumental scale. The outages prompted a reassessment of energy infrastructure and disaster preparedness, reinforcing the necessity of resilient energy systems in the face of climate change.
4. The Financial Toll
Hurricane Sandy’s financial repercussions were staggering, with damages estimated at around $70 billion. This financial wreckage serves as a tangible reminder of the economic implications of climate events. Beyond immediate costs, the disaster prompted a broader discourse on climate insurance and the economic viability of cities located in high-risk areas, prompting policymakers to reconsider urban planning and risk management strategies.
5. An Unprecedented Population Displacement
In the aftermath of Sandy, around 650,000 residents were displaced from their homes. The scale of this displacement painted a vivid picture of how climate-related disasters can disrupt social fabric. Such dislocations have long-term psychological and economic consequences, emphasizing the need for comprehensive disaster response systems that prioritize mental health and community rebuilding.
6. Altered Ecosystems
While Sandy’s immediate human effects were catastrophic, the storm also had profound ecological consequences. Coastal habitats, particularly wetlands and estuaries, were compromised by surging saltwater and pollution from urban runoff. The long-term implications for wildlife and biodiversity in affected regions highlight the interconnectedness of human activity and environmental health, calling for more extensive conservation efforts in vulnerable areas.
7. The Role of Social Media
Surprisingly, Hurricane Sandy demonstrated the significant role social media can play in disaster response. Platforms like Twitter and Facebook became lifelines for information dissemination and community support. Users shared real-time updates, aiding emergency response teams and creating an unprecedented dialogue around resilience. This marked a transformation in crisis communication strategies, revealing the power of digital platforms in mobilizing communities.
